    The first Days of the New release, an eponymous album frequently called "Orange" or "Yellow" after the color of the disc and liner notes, was released in 1997, selling 1.5 million copies worldwide. Three songs from this album were hits: " Touch, Peel and Stand ," " The Down Town ," and " Shelf in the Room ."

Days of the New (also known as the Orange or Yellow album) is the debut studio album by American alternative rock band Days of the New, and the first of their three self-titled albums. The album was released on June 3, 1997 through Outpost Records.

    Travis Meeks. Travis Shane Meeks (born April 27, 1979) is an American musician and the lead singer, guitarist and songwriter for acoustic rock band Days of the New. At age 17, Meeks was signed to Geffen Records, and from 1997 to 2001 his band of rotating musicians experienced mainstream success with three studio albums.

    Days of the New (also known as the Red album or Days of the New III) is the self-titled third and final studio album by American alternative rock band Days of the New.It was released in 2001 and was originally scheduled for late 2000, but Interscope enlisted Ron Aniello to help the band re-record and remix several songs for the record.
